I have 2 lightsabers! And my Sith Marauder character has 2 as well! That's 4 lightsabers (and I even sold an extra off last night...)
I think so far the quests have been really well done. If you structure it right, there should be very little grinding you have to do. That being said, with Quest I've had to grind twice so far (that's where I am right now...I cannot defeat the Class quest I have as I'm too low level, and the only quests I have left are all group or heroic...).
Two disappointments I have with the game however is that the classes across both factions are a bit too similar mechanically: a Sith Marauder isn't much different from a Jedi Knight, and it seems a Sith Inquisitor isn't much different from a Jedi Consular (except for how in-game effects graphics of course). Republic Soldier seems similar to Bounty hunters too (but with the latter you get to shoot little missiles at people, and get a jet pack...very cool and well done IMHO). The other is that the race choices are mostly duplicated across both sides: there isn't any non-"human" races. I can understand why they did this (probably so they didn't have to do multiple face animations), but considering all of the other NPC species in the game, I would have liked to see FREX Rodians as a Bounty Hunter choosable race (and it would fit better than cyborgs!)...
